Maxine "Dolly" Aarestad, 86, passed away on Sunday January 8, 2023. She left to be with the Lord, surrounded by the love of her family.

Many people took pride in referring to Maxine with titles such as mother, grandmother, great grandmother, sister, friend, and confidant, but most importantly, she carried the title of being loved.

Maxine was born in Fergus Falls, Minnesota on January 15th, 1936 to Theodore "Ted" and Margaret "Maxine" Reber.

Maxine felt a passion for many things. She loved fashion, and enjoyed getting all dressed up. She was rarely caught without her beautifully done hair and make-up, and she always made sure her high heels matched her handbag. She loved to travel and explore new places. She enjoyed playing cards with family and friends, and would always win so gracefully. She was an excellent cook, and always loved entertaining family and friends. Maxine was a kind and gentle woman who would gladly give the shirt off her back, if only to make someone smile. She will be remembered for her heart that overflowed with love, and her fun sense of humor.

Maxine felt joy when she could do something for another person. This joy shone through while becoming a phlebotomist, attending to children as the school nurse, but that joy radiated the brightest when taking care of her family. Her family was the center of her universe.

The most important thing she dedicated her life to, was her family. She had an indescribable love for her children, grandchildren, and great grandchildren. If there was ever a family member that needed a helping hand, she would be the first one there to lend her loving hand. She loved hearing about what was going on in the lives of her family members, and it brought her great pride to see her family happy.

Maxine was survived by her brother, Teddy "Chuck" (Connie) Reber, beloved children: Laura (Rich) DeRuiter, Paul (Debbie) Aarestad, Paulette (Craig) Mottl, and Tim (LeAnn) Aarestad; her 9 loved grandchildren: Craig "CJ" (Tiffany) Mottl, Kirsten (Kevin ) Sobehrad, Michael (Amanda) DeRuiter, Bryan (Tera) DeRuiter, Marie DeRuiter, Alyssa (Fiancé DJ Huzjak) Aarestad, Brett Aarestad, Kyle (Chelsey) Aarestad, and Tessa Horning; and 7 great grand Children: Brinklee, Ainsley, Brystol, Landen, Brycen, Ivy, and Willow.

She was preceded in death by her parents, Theodore "Ted" and Margaret "Maxine" Reber, and her Aunt Donna Herzog.

A funeral service was held at 11 am, Wednesday, May 31, 2023, with a visitation one hour prior to the service at Joseph Vertin and Sons Funeral Home in Breckenridge. Rene Hasbargen officiated the service. Burial was held in Oak Grove Cemetery.

Joseph Vertin and Sons Funeral Home, Breckenridge, MN, served the family.
